Output 8bd516ce922bf97128ca2591f1c551ae026e3c5819e1a38a5ae4f60d9793c921:4

value
885104756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ba864f41133e90909f12bde2256672183dff756 OP_EQUAL
address
3Ft4PXE9vckKX5hEbRYKyjDTVx33oKqAWh
transaction
8bd516ce922bf97128ca2591f1c551ae026e3c5819e1a38a5ae4f60d9793c921
spent
true